New Boost antennas are also an option
There are some commercial varieties like [link|http://www.cdw.com/shop/search/results.asp?grp=WAT|this].

You can also roll your own (like from a [link|http://airshare.org/learn/articles/features/pringles.cfm|Pringles can]) but I don't have any personal experience with this.

(NOTE: the home-made variety are typically used to strengthen signal in a single given direction to provide long-distance wireless links.)

I used to have a split-level townhome and used a commercial antenna for my AP (located in the basement) and it worked fine.

New Linksys booster works well
I have a [link|http://www.linksys.com/Products/product.asp?grid=33&scid=35&prid=415|BEFW11S4 - Wireless Access Point Router with 4-Port Switch].

One of the owners of RTRON(where I work) also has one and had distance issues(he's got a huge home). We ordered the [link|http://www.linksys.com/products/product.asp?grid=33&scid=38&prid=478|WSB24 - Wireless Signal Booster] for him. I took it home to test it before we sent it home with him. It made all locations inside my house have full 100% signal strength. Before various locations would drop down to a "marginal" reading, 2 bars(out of 5) on the strength guage. I even tested outside my house and found the coverage radius increased by 50 or 60 feet.
